typical restaurants: Emilian specialties and local products
San Pietro in Cerro is an authentic treasure for lovers of traditional Emilian cuisine, where typical restaurants offer a journey into the genuine flavors of this region full of history and culinary culture. Here, visitors can delight themselves with specialties such as Crescentine (or tigelle), small soft focaccia stuffed with local cold cuts such as __PlatAdella Bologna mortadella, perfect for an appetizer full of flavor. The restaurants in the country also offer Torlli dishes stuffed with ricotta and herbs, served with melted butter and sage, a real must of the Emilian tradition. There is no shortage of bolliti and the Cotechini, sausages that tell the art of artisan salumeria of this land. For enthusiasts of local products, the menu often also includes formaggi such as parmigiano Reggiano and gorgonzola, accompanied by homemade bread and homemade mustard.
